Consett Detachment of Durham Army Cadet Force parade twice a week at their Parliament Street base in Consett, on Tuesdays and Thursdays from 7 pm to 9 pm.

The range of activities in their training is varied and grouped into modules- some carry a military theme, while others emphasise community engagement. Regardless of the focus, each activity is designed to ignite the spirit of young individuals, encouraging them to push their boundaries, foster independence, build confidence, and equip themselves to confront any challenge head-on.

Modules include – Cadets and the Community, Drill and turnout, Expeditions, Fieldcraft, First Aid, Navigation, Military knowledge, Music, Shooting and Communications and IT.
